Transaction dd5741cd4b1ad73e8e49c0eacc98de5bfbef16075b8e339699423a8f7fa96622
1 Input
1 Output
-
dd5741cd4b1ad73e8e49c0eacc98de5bfbef16075b8e339699423a8f7fa96622:0
- value
- 1537589
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 759ef9f1958ec9a2a927eb774ad2f5d6a55e8fc4 OP_EQUAL
- address
- 3CQwRri2NfKbxGvvoT7BHYJPN3UQNwUcPE